Output ec8760eece35f2006ddd51ded672cbf3c59624c4d0ec0f1c65a4b11af5934037:0

value
21420
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 21cd4375848212de12d637eafd5907103be42da6b33c73746f35763a1d85ac02
address
bc1py8x5xavysgfduykkxl406kg8zqa7gtdxkv78xar0x4mr58v94spqvc5h8u
transaction
ec8760eece35f2006ddd51ded672cbf3c59624c4d0ec0f1c65a4b11af5934037
spent
true